Printed Matter’s L.A. Art Book Fair 2023

Returning to Los Angeles for the first time since 2019, Printed Matter's L.A. Art Book Fair (LAABF) takes place August 10–13 at The Geffen Contemporary at MOCA. Over the course of four days, LAABF will bring together over 300 international publishers and tens of thousands of artists, collectors, curators, and professionals from the art world and other creative industries.

KCHUNG Radio at LAABF:
Broadcasting live from a bright red, retrofitted shipping container turned radio station at The Geffen Contemporary at MOCA, KCHUNG Radio’s MOCA residency KCHUNG PUBLIC brings greater Los Angeles access to cooperative community radio. Don’t miss KCHUNG Radio in the Aileen Getty Plaza at LAABF!

Printed Matter, Inc. is an independent 501(c)3 non-profit organization founded in 1976 by artists and art workers with the mission to foster the distribution, understanding, and appreciation of artists’ books and related artists’ publications.
